Enhanced Multitasking
Have you ever wished you could catch a sneak peek of your favorite gamer between tasks without having to switch tabs all the time? Stacked screens make that possible by giving you extra screen real estate!
Want to watch videos while you browse the web? Done! Want to display walkthroughs to your clients and edit your work without switching screens? Easy! Want to open your email while you work and teach your students? You can do that, too. With dual screens, the world is your oyster.
Besides, this type of setup is most useful for streamers and stock traders.
With two screens, streamers can run a live stream on the upper half of their vertical screen and interact with their audience on the lower half. This makes it easier to read and respond to their viewers in real-time, creating a significantly enhanced user experience.
And for those dealing in stocks, such as Forex or cryptocurrency, this dual-monitor setup can help them access data from different platforms more easily. It thus offers faster reaction times for trading.
Reduced Eye Strain and Improved Posture
Using a monitor for long hours can do a number on your eyes, neck, and shoulder muscles over time, which is why you need to consider investing in a dual screen monitor.
Using this type of setup reduces the range of movement of your eyes. You can even tap into its ergonomics by keeping the most used applications and websites at eye level to reduce eye strain, glare, and fatigue and maintain a healthy position.
Additionally, because everything is available from top to bottom, you won’t have to twist your neck back and forth, thus minimizing neck discomfort.
